递归

如何根据字符集和层数生成不重复的排列组合,并排除所有字符相同的组合?-小浪学习网

如何根据字符集和层数生成不重复的排列组合,并排除所有字符相同的组合?

高效生成字符排列组合:避免重复,排除全同 本文介绍如何根据给定的字符集和层数,生成不重复的排列组合,并有效排除所有字符都相同的组合。 例如,字符集为'a', 'b',生成不同层数的组合:一层...
站长的头像-小浪学习网月度会员站长19天前
4614
在MYSQL中如何统计树形结构的业务数量及其更新策略?-小浪学习网

在MYSQL中如何统计树形结构的业务数量及其更新策略?

高效统计MySQL树形结构数据及更新策略 本文探讨在MySQL数据库中高效统计树形结构数据(例如:省市县级人口数据)的方法,并提出相应的更新策略,以确保数据一致性。 数据模型 假设数据库表包含...
站长的头像-小浪学习网月度会员站长20天前
466
如何用copendir实现目录递归遍历-小浪学习网

如何用copendir实现目录递归遍历

opendir 函数用于打开一个目录流,而 readdir 函数用于读取目录中的条目。要实现目录的递归遍历,你需要结合这两个函数,并对子目录进行递归调用。 以下是一个使用 opendir 和 readdir 实现目录...
站长的头像-小浪学习网月度会员站长21天前
3813
如何通过依赖注入优化递归函数中的对象创建?-小浪学习网

如何通过依赖注入优化递归函数中的对象创建?

递归函数对象创建优化:依赖注入的应用 高效的代码编写需要持续的优化。本文探讨一个递归函数优化案例,解决重复创建对象导致的资源浪费问题。 现有递归函数如下: function get_superior_area(...
站长的头像-小浪学习网月度会员站长21天前
326
db2与oracle的sql语句有什么区别-小浪学习网

db2与oracle的sql语句有什么区别

区别:1、db2用“create table a like b”创建类似表,oracle用“create table a as select * from b”;2、db2用varchar类型转换,oracle用“to_char”函数转换。 本教程操作环境:Windows10系...
站长的头像-小浪学习网月度会员站长21天前
409
oracle查看数据库表被哪些过程引用-小浪学习网

oracle查看数据库表被哪些过程引用

Oracle 表被引用过程的探秘之旅:直接方法:使用 ALL_DEPENDENCIES 或 USER_DEPENDENCIES 数据字典视图,查找引用表的存储过程、函数和触发器。高级技术:编写 PL/SQL 过程递归查找依赖关系,但...
站长的头像-小浪学习网月度会员站长21天前
3312
QueryList递归采集结果异常:文档示例与实际结果为何不一致?-小浪学习网

QueryList递归采集结果异常:文档示例与实际结果为何不一致?

QueryList递归采集:预期结果与实际结果差异分析及解决方案 在使用QueryList进行多层级数据抓取时,开发者常常遇到文档示例与实际运行结果不一致的情况。本文将通过一个案例,深入分析问题根源...
站长的头像-小浪学习网月度会员站长21天前
3810
Python如何高效解析LaTeX公式中的多层嵌套括号并转换为多维字典?-小浪学习网

Python如何高效解析LaTeX公式中的多层嵌套括号并转换为多维字典?

Python 解析 LaTeX 多层括号:构建多维字典 许多 latex 公式包含多层嵌套的括号,如何用程序高效地解析这些括号并将其转化为易于操作的数据结构,例如 python 字典,是一个常见问题。本文将针对...
站长的头像-小浪学习网月度会员站长21天前
206
如何优化递归函数以避免重复生成对象?-小浪学习网

如何优化递归函数以避免重复生成对象?

避免递归函数中重复创建对象的优化策略 递归函数在解决特定问题时非常有效,但频繁创建对象可能会导致性能瓶颈。本文将探讨如何优化一个递归函数,避免重复创建对象,从而提升效率。 问题描述:...
站长的头像-小浪学习网月度会员站长22天前
3410
如何用copendir实现Linux目录的筛选遍历-小浪学习网

如何用copendir实现Linux目录的筛选遍历

本文介绍如何在Linux系统中使用C语言高效筛选遍历目录。 opendir 和 readdir 函数是目录遍历的常用工具,但若需筛选特定类型文件,则需额外处理。以下代码示例演示如何实现这一功能: 代码示例:...
站长的头像-小浪学习网月度会员站长22天前
4514